Transaction 0d68fa6644b8139e7f1134c49c306eff0794a8855f3de16bf452650d777cdc21
1 Input
1 Output
-
0d68fa6644b8139e7f1134c49c306eff0794a8855f3de16bf452650d777cdc21:0
- value
- 967217
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7d300a01d1987af902771b6e42ee1384de4b103 OP_EQUAL
- address
- 3MNByVcHFxxve7nnzfLVE116psRc9R7ipq